Billy Horschel opens strong at Wyndham Championship but still grades his 2026 season as an βFβ
Billy Horschel shot a 5-under 65 in the opening round of the Wyndham Championship at Sedgefield Country Club in Greensboro, N.C., placing himself in contention at the PGA Tour's regular-season finale. The 39-year-old eight-time PGA Tour winner, who claimed the FedExCup in 2014, needs a strong finish to secure a spot in the FedExCup Playoffs and improve his 2027 Signature Event eligibility. Despite the solid start, Horschel has graded his 2026 season an 'F', citing a lack of consistent quality golf throughout the year.
